Giants' Thomas On WFAN: Eagles' Weakness Is Defense

NEW YORK (WFAN) -- Giants cornerback Terrell Thomas joined the Boomer & Carton program Wednesday to recap a tough loss to the Dallas Cowboys,  and previews Week 11's match-up against Michael Vick and the Philadelphia Eagles.

"We just started slow. We didn't execute. They attacked us, we were in position to make plays, and we didn't," Thomas said. "Our communication was very limited. We didn't play on all cylinders. We gave ourselves an opportunity to come back but it was a little bit too late."

On his brutal afternoon against Dallas Cowboys WR Dez Bryant:

"He's a great player. He made plays, I didn't, and it happens that way sometimes."

On taking on the Philadelphia Eagles this Sunday:

"They're very explosive right now," said Thomas. "I think their weakness is their defense. "

"Our offense has to do a great job of having ball control, not turning the ball over, and keeping their offense off the field."

On the resurgence of Eagles QB Michael Vick:

"It's great to see the way he's coming back, after all the things he's been through," said the Giants' cornerback.

"He was always one of my favorite players. I'm excited to play against him... It's good to see him back out there making plays."
